The **Mitsubishi W4A33/F4A33 1991 1999 3000GT / Dodge Stealth Automatic Transmission Valve Body** is a meticulously engineered component designed to regulate the precise flow of hydraulic pressure within the transmission system of these iconic sports coupes. Built to exacting standards, this valve body serves as the transmission s central control hub, housing a complex network of solenoids, valves, and passages that determine gear shifts, clutch engagement, and overall drivetrain performance. The W4A33 and F4A33 transmissions, shared between the Mitsubishi 3000GT and Dodge Stealth, are renowned for their smooth, sport-tuned shifting characteristics, and the valve body is the critical element that enables this responsiveness. Crafted from high-quality cast aluminum, this valve body is engineered to withstand the demands of high-performance driving while maintaining durability under prolonged use. Its internal architecture includes a series of precision-machined passages that direct fluid to the appropriate valves, ensuring seamless transitions between gears and optimal torque converter operation. The inclusion of shift solenoids allows for electronic control of the transmission, enabling the vehicle s computer to adjust shift points dynamically based on driving conditions, throttle position, and vehicle speed. ### **Pros and Cons of Buying a Mitsubishi W4A33/F4A33 (1991 1999) 3000GT/Dodge Stealth Automatic Transmission Valve Body**

#### **Pros**

1. **Common and Widely Available** The W4A33/F4A33 is a well-known automatic transmission used in several Mitsubishi and Dodge models (3000GT, Stealth, Eclipse, etc.). Parts, rebuild kits, and labor are relatively easy to find, especially in the aftermarket.

2. **Proven Reliability (When Maintained)** These transmissions are known for durability when properly serviced. Many units last well over 100,000 miles with regular fluid changes and valve body maintenance.

3. **Affordable Replacement Parts** Compared to some modern transmissions, the valve body and related components are inexpensive to replace or rebuild. A used or rebuilt valve body can often be found for under $200 $400, while labor costs are reasonable.

4. **Simple Rebuild Process** The valve body is relatively straightforward to disassemble and rebuild, making it a manageable DIY project for those with basic mechanical skills. Many aftermarket rebuild kits (from companies like **Transmission Specialties, Jegs, or SpeedPro**) are available.

5. **Compatibility with Modifications** Since these transmissions were used in performance-oriented vehicles (like the 3000GT), they can often handle mild tuning (e.g., upgraded clutch packs, torque converter upgrades) without major issues.

6. **Aftermarket Support** There is a strong aftermarket community for these transmissions, with forums (e.g., **Turbo Garage, Mitsubishi 3000GT forums**) offering troubleshooting tips, rebuild guides, and part recommendations.

7. **Potential for Long-Term Use** If the transmission is in good condition, it can serve as a reliable drivetrain for years, especially in a classic or modified vehicle where replacement would be costly.

---

#### **Cons**

1. **Slippage and Rough Shifting** One of the most common issues is **valve body wear**, leading to slippage (especially in 1st and 2nd gear) or harsh shifting. This is often due to **contaminated fluid, worn solenoids, or a failing valve body**.

2. **Fluid Degradation** The transmission fluid in these units **breaks down quickly** (especially in high-performance applications). Many owners report that fluid changes every **30,000 50,000 miles** are necessary to prevent internal damage.

3. **Solenoid Failures** The **shift solenoids** (especially the **1st/2nd and 3rd/4th solenoids**) are prone to failure, causing erratic shifting or complete lockout of gears. Replacing them is a common repair.

4. **Torque Converter Issues** The stock torque converter is **weak** and can stall under heavy load (especially in a modified 3000GT). Upgrading to a **heavy-duty converter** (e.g., **Haynes, Carter, or a performance unit**) is often recommended.

5. **Seal and Gasket Wear** Over time, **seals and gaskets** (especially the **input/output shaft seals**) wear out, leading to **leaks and internal contamination**. This can cause **grinding noises** and eventual failure if ignored.

6. **Limited Modern Support** While parts exist, **OEM support has faded**, meaning finding **genuine Mitsubishi/Dodge parts** can be difficult. Most repairs rely on aftermarket or used components.

7. **Potential for Hidden Damage** If the transmission has been **abused (overheated, low fluid, or forced shifts)**, internal components like **clutch packs, bearings, or the pump** may be worn beyond repair. A **full inspection** is recommended before purchasing.

8. **Modification Risks** While these transmissions can handle some tuning, **aggressive modifications (big turbos, forced induction)** can **destroy them quickly** if not properly supported (e.g., upgraded torque converter, clutch packs, and fluid).
